Cerebral Cortex
A layer of brain tissue responsible for cognitive functions, memory, and consciousness.
Primary Somatosensory Cortex
The region of the brain that processes sensory input from the body, including touch, temperature, and pain.
Somatosensory Association Cortex
A region of the brain that processes and integrates sensory information from the body to aid in understanding spatial body awareness and touch.
Trigeminal Nerve
Refers to the fifth cranial nerve, responsible for sensation in the face and motor functions such as biting and chewing.
